Finding the Best Business/Managerial Economics Bachelor's Degree School for You

In 2020-2021, 171 degrees and certificates were awarded to business/managerial economics students who went to a Florida college or university. This makes it the #131 most popular major in the state.

Top Florida Schools for a Bachelor's in Managerial Economics

#1

University of Miami

Coral Gables, FL

Our analysis found University of Miami to be the best school for business/managerial economics students who want to pursue a bachelor’s degree in Florida. Located in the city of Coral Gables, U Miami is a private not-for-profit college with a large student population.

After completing their Bachelor's Degree, managerial economics graduates from U Miami carry an average student debtload of $15,997.

#3

University of North Florida

Jacksonville, FL

The excellent bachelor’s degree programs at University of North Florida helped the school earn the #3 place on this year’s ranking of the best business/managerial economics schools in Florida. UNF is a large public school located in the large city of Jacksonville.

After completing their Bachelor's Degree, managerial economics graduates from UNF carry an average student debtload of $17,828.
